As the federal level , the highest is political level in a federal state ( State ) or confederation called.

The federal level generally comprises the highest instances and authorities , such as the federal president (head of state) , the federal government and federal ministries , representative bodies and representation of the sub-states or member states ( chambers of parliament ), supreme jurisdiction and federal law , the representation of the state as a whole externally ( Diplomatic service ) and all facts and matters that fall within the competence of a federal authority .
